#b4b0b2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b4b0b2 is composed of 70.6% red, 69% green and 69.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 2.2% magenta, 1.1% yellow and 29.4% black. It has a hue angle of 330 degrees, a saturation of 2.6% and a lightness of 69.8%. #b4b0b2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#696165. Closest websafe color is: #cc9999.

Shades and Tints of #b4b0b2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f7f6f7 is the lightest one.
